Project Awakening Demo Version Listed on PEGI

2016’s briefly announced Project Awakening seems to finally get a demo version soon after a long time of being under wraps by the developer.

Originally revealed in 2016, Project Awakening is a Japanese-themed PS4-exclusive RPG title set in phantasy world. There is no further information on the game so far, but a new leak from one of the Japanese insiders on Twitter hints on an upcoming demo for the game which is rated for players who are over 16 years old.

It’s worth noting that Cygames has revealed a bit of gameplay from Project Awakening to media and according to the reports, it seems the game features amazing graphics and epic battles.

Currently, there’s no release date for Project Awakening but we do know that it will be coming only for PlayStation 4.
